3 schools in North Iowa Comm School District
Public schools in the North Iowa Comm School District system total 3 campuses across Iowa, with roughly 466 students enrolled (1 elementary, 1 middle, and 1 high).
7-year change in North Iowa Comm School District
SY 2017-18 vs SY 2024-25| Name | City | Level | Grades | Enrollment |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| North Iowa Elementary Buffalo Center | Buffalo Center | Elementary | PK-05 | 227 |
| North Iowa High School | Buffalo Center | High | 09-12 | 124 |
| North Iowa Middle School | Buffalo Center | Middle | 06-08 | 115 |
About North Iowa Comm School District
As a rural-scale district in Iowa, North Iowa Comm School District educates 466 students across 3 schools.
For a sense of the school types, North Iowa Comm School District consists of 1 elementary, 1 middle, and 1 high school.
On a per-school basis, North Iowa Comm School District runs about 155 students per campus, 59% below the state mean of roughly 376.
Trend over the past 7 years. Combined enrollment now sits at 466 students, declined 9% from the 511 reported in SY 2017-18.
